Abstract

The present invention provides an orthopedic reamer handle that includes a reamer portion configured to transmit torque to a reamer head, a driver portion connected to the reamer portion that is configured to receive and transmit torque from a driver, and a drive train connecting the reamer portion to the driver portion to transmit torque from the driver portion to the reamer portion. The drive train includes a first drive shaft that defines a first axis and is connected to the driver portion at a first end and to a first intermediate connector at a second end. An offsetting member is connected to a second intermediate end of the first intermediate connector at an acute angle relative to the first axis and defines a second axis. The offsetting member connects to the reamer portion via a second intermediate connector at an acute angle relative to the second axis.

Claims (11)

1. A joint for transmitting torque in an orthopaedic reamer handle, comprising:

a first connector, said first connector including a first ear and a second ear connected to a base and separated by a first gap, said first ear having a first pin opening with a first opening diameter and said second ear having a second pin opening with a second opening diameter which is greater than said first opening diameter;

a joining member placed within said first gap, said joining member having a pair of opposing faces with a first face opening formed therethrough;

a second connector including a pair of ears pivotably connected to said joining member;

a stepped pin placed within said first pin opening, said second pin opening and said first face opening, said stepped pin having a first region with a first pin diameter held within said first pin opening, a second region with a second pin diameter held within said first face opening and a third region with a third pin diameter held within said second pin opening, said first pin diameter being less than said first opening diameter, said second pin diameter being greater than said first opening diameter and less than said second opening diameter and said third pin diameter being less than said second opening diameter, said respective pin diameters of said first region, said second region, and said third region allowing axial sliding into respective openings of said first ear, said second ear, and said joining member such that said second region of said pin abuts said first ear when said first pin opening, said second pin opening, and said first face opening are aligned; and

a cap engaging said third region and fixedly held within said second pin opening.

2. The joint according to claim 1 , wherein said pair of ears of said second connector includes a third ear having a third pin opening formed through and a fourth ear having a fourth pin opening formed through.

3. The joint according to claim 2 , wherein said joining member has a third face with a second face opening formed thereon and a fourth face with a third face opening formed thereon.

4. The joint according to claim 3 , further including a first pin connecting said second connector to said joining member through said third pin opening and said second face opening and a second pin connecting said second connector to said joining member through said fourth pin opening and said third face opening.

5. The joint according to claim 4 , wherein said joining member has a substantially cubed shape.

6. The joint according to claim 5 , wherein said joining member has at least one facet formed between at least two faces of said joining member.
